WebFeb 2, 2024 · Step 1. Make Adjustments to Contrast and Exposure Backlit images tend to be overexposed in areas, so reducing the exposure slightly will bring back details in your highlights. You will also want to boost your Contrast a bit, too. Backlit images are often hazy, so increasing the Contrast will compensate for that. Step 2.
